As the World Turns / Luke-Noah / What if? / 596 words
What if Luke had said yes?

Boxes were everywhere. There was a small stack on the kitchen counter, another in the corner of the living room. Two smallish ones in the bathroom and a whole wall in the bedroom. About the only thing that had been unpacked so far were Noah's DVD collection, some mismatched bath towels, and Luke's laptop.

It had been a long day, one that they'd spent loading and unloading various boxes into Noah's truck. Noah, poor guy, had made countless trips back and forth from his truck while Luke figured out where everything went and unpacked what they'd need just for that first night. The rest could be done a little at a time over the next week or so.

Luke pulled a paper cup out of the package on the counter and filled it with water. Somewhere nearby he knew there was a bottle of Tylenol. He slid things around on the counter and finally found it half buried under a wrinkled pile of newspaper. He opened it and shook a few into his palm, swallowed a couple and them took the water and the other two to Noah. Both of them would be feeling this the next day.

He found Noah sprawled out on his bed, their bed, Luke corrected himself. His arms were folded as he used them as a pillow. His eyes were closed and Luke wondered if he was sleeping.

He took a moment to lean against the door frame and just watch, enjoying the novelty of it. For once, there'd be no sisters, brothers or parents walking in at the most inconvenient time. He could stand here and watch for as long as he wanted, or better still, he could even touch.

"Luke," Noah mumbled from the bed. "Come to bed."

Luke hesitated for a moment out of nervousness. First night away from home, first night with Noah – it was a lot all at once, but then he took a deep breath, smiled and walked slowly to the bed. Something about if he acted confident, he would be confident. He hoped. He put the cup and pills on the nightstand before sitting on the edge of the bed by Noah's hip. The bottom hem of Noah's shirt had ridden up, exposing a bit of skin. Luke reached out and slowly rubbed his fingertips over the soft skin, hoping he was hiding how much his hand was shaking. How nervous he was.

Noah's breath caught and the skin fluttered beneath his fingertips. Luke smiled. "You like that?" he asked softly.

"What do you think?" Noah looked back at Luke over his shoulder, and then slowly rolled over. "C'mere," he said, lifting his arm.

Luke stretched out next to Noah, resting his head on his stomach. Noah flattened one hand on Luke's back and slowly rubbed circles on Luke's back. Luke slid his hand over Noah's belly, stopped at the sensitive skin of his hip. He was exhausted and fading fast, but still - this was the first night in their own apartment. Shouldn't they -

"Luke?" Noah started.

"Hm?" he hummed.

"I can hear you thinking. Go to sleep."

"But Noah, our first night -"

He was cut off when Noah squeezed him affectionately. Noah chuckled then kissed his head. "Luke, we're here. We're both exhausted and we have tomorrow and every day after, if we want."

"Noah -"

Noah kissed the top of Luke's head. "Go to sleep, Luke."

"Hey, Noah?" he began, and then waited for Noah's answering hum. "I love you."

Noah squeezed him again and chuckled. "Yeah, me too."
